## Webhook Retries — What Reviewers Should Know

Quick primer: Hooklet retries failed webhook deliveries with exponential backoff, capped at six attempts over ~2 hours. Anything 5xx retries; 4xx goes straight to the dead-letter queue. Watch for PRs that change the jitter math — that's bitten us before. To replay dead-lettered events from the Penhallow console, you'll need the operator recovery passphrase below.

strongbox words: raldor-eliir-lamael

Handover: date localization — Moved all date rendering in Fernwick to the `localedate` helper; no raw `toLocaleString` calls remain. Remaining work: Quennish locale has no short-month data, falls back to numeric. Tests live in `spec/dates`. Config strings sit in the Tarnby vault, which resealed during the migration. Unseal it with the recovery passphrase below.

vault phrase of bajof-hahip = sorael-ulaix

Visitors to the Marrowgate Prototype Workshop must be pre-registered by a team assistant at least one working day in advance and escorted at all times while inside. Safety glasses are mandatory past the yellow line, and photography is not permitted near active benches. Escorts should sign the visitor in at the workshop kiosk and then open the inner door using the pass code below.

door code, bafog-kawip: bdg-HQ-8